CI 묻고 답하기

제목 CSV파일내역을 DB에 넣는중 문제가 있어서 질문드립니다.
카테고리 CI 2, 3
글쓴이 엘제이 작성시각 2019/04/10 11:33:01
댓글 : 4 추천 : 0 스크랩 : 0 조회수 : 12598   RSS

array(19) { ["No"]=> string(3) "1" ["Status"]=> string(35) "Logging Completed" ["Date"]=> string(39) "2018/11/12 10:48:45" ["Flow-1"]=> string(9) "1672" ["Flow-2"]=> string(9) "1674" ["Flow-3"]=> string(9) "1671" ["Flow-4"]=> string(9) "1671" ["Flow-5"]=> string(9) "1671" ["Flow-6"]=> string(9) "1674" ["Flow-7"]=> string(9) "1672" ["Flow-8"]=> string(9) "1672" ["Flow-9"]=> string(9) "1672" ["Humidity"]=> string(9) "5007" ["Line-Temp"]=> string(7) "246" ["Oven-Temp"]=> string(7) "250" ["Flow-Dry"]=> string(7) "869" ["Flow-Wet"]=> string(7) "766" ["Press-1"]=> string(9) "1283" ["Press-2"]=> string(7) "297" }

INSERT INTO `data_table` (`No`, `Status`, `Date`, `Flow-1`, `Flow-2`, `Flow-3`, `Flow-4`, `Flow-5`, `Flow-6`, `Flow-7`, `Flow-8`, `Flow-9`, `Humidity`, `Line-Temp`, `Oven-Temp`, `Flow-Dry`, `Flow-Wet`, `Press-1`, `Press-2`) VALUES ('\01\0', '\0L\0o\0g\0g\0i\0n\0g\0 \0C\0o\0m\0p\0l\0e\0t\0e\0d\0', '\02\00\01\08\0/\01\01\0/\01\02\0 \01\00\0:\04\08\0:\04\05\0', '\01\06\07\02\0', '\01\06\07\04\0', '\01\06\07\01\0', '\01\06\07\01\0', '\01\06\07\01\0', '\01\06\07\04\0', '\01\06\07\02\0', '\01\06\07\02\0', '\01\06\07\02\0', '\05\00\00\07\0', '\02\04\06\0', '\02\05\00\0', '\08\06\09\0', '\07\06\06\0', '\01\02\08\03\0', '\02\09\07\0') 

해당 배열을 출력하면 재대로 된 수치(숫자값)이 나옵니다. 그런데 들어간 (오류난) 부분 출력되는 것이 이렇게 나오네요 CSV 배열에 담을 때 어떤 행동을 취해야 하는 것인지 아니면 DB단에서 뭔가 잘못된건지 알고 싶습니다.

 다음글 post 데이터전송후 새로고침 뒤로가기 막기좀 알려주세... (2)
 이전글 트랜잭션관련 질문입니다. 3.0 (2)

댓글

변종원(웅파) / 2019/04/10 12:00:49 / 추천 0

숫자인데 왜 \02\09\07\0 이렇게 변환을 해서 넣을까요?

\ 이게 문제가 될수있습니다.

엘제이 / 2019/04/10 12:26:43 / 추천 0
제가 넣은게 아니라 자동으로 들어가져요
가리비 / 2019/04/10 15:52:18 / 추천 0
확실친 않지만 소스코드 페이지 인코딩이나 DB테이블 인코딩 문제일수도 있지 않을까요?
한대승(불의회상) / 2019/04/10 16:36:50 / 추천 0

원본코드가 어떻게 되나요?